Description

The ultimate sample buoyancy and vertical orientation can be achieved by applying both a Standard and a Weighted Spectra/Por. Closure to opposite ends of the same dialysis tubing. The Paired Closures are autoclavable.

Specifications:
• Functional Benefit: Buoyancy and vertical orientation
• Membrane Types: Standard RC only
• 5 Sealing Widths: 12 mm, 23 mm, 35 mm, 55 mm, 75 mm, 90 mm
• Paired colors: Orange/White
• Qty: 10 standard closures & 10 weighted closures per package
• Material: Polypropylene
• Temperature: 0 to 90°C (autoclavable at 121°C)
